問題タブ [tropo]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
165 参照

javascript - トロポの設定ボイスが動かない?

私はこの行を機能させようとしています:

ドキュメンテーション

node.jsしかし、この行は私が書いているアプリを壊します。声を指定しなければ問題なく動作します。例えば:

私を助けてくれるトロポの達人はいますか?

0 投票する
1 に答える
187 参照

tropo - TropoMVCで音声を変更できません

Tropo MVCクラスを使用していますが、発言権の変更に問題があります。たとえば、sayオブジェクトのvoiceプロパティを設定しても、音声は変更されないようです。

声は変わりません。実際、音声を変更する唯一の方法は、Script.Voice = "voice"を設定することであるようです。これは、英語の音声とそれに続くフランス語の音声を必要とする最初の質問で言語選択を処理する必要があるため、機能しません。

0 投票する
3 に答える
154 参照

apache - Tropo の HTTP リクエストの検証

Tropo セッションを起動すると、トークンが添付された URL にセッション情報が送信されます。

サーバー側からのこのセッション ダンプ リクエストを検証したいと思います。Twilio の場合、「x-twilio-signature」ヘッダーを取得します。上記のリクエストでトロポが送信するすべての http ヘッダーを知りたいです。

提案/ヘルプをありがとう。

-さん

0 投票する
1 に答える
2246 参照

python - サードパーティAPIにMockを使用したDjango/Pythonテスト

Mockライブラリ/python-djangoを使用してテストしようとしているコードがあります。私のアプリケーションの簡単な要約を与えるために:

(フェーズI):クライアントはアプリで公開されているAPIを使用します。マップされたAPI関数は、サードパーティAPI(CaaSプロバイダーであるTropo)へのHTTP接続要求を行います

(フェーズII):Tropoサーバー(サードパーティ)は、関数にマップしたサーバーにURLを返し、Tropoサーバーに別のリクエストを送信します。Tropoサーバーは、電話番号にcall()を送信します。


実行するAPIを使用するだけでDjangoテストクライアントを使用しましたが、問題は、Tropoに応答して、指定した番号を実際に呼び出すことです。したがって、mock()ライブラリを使用することを考えましたが、知識がほとんどありません。 。

私がしたことは、Tropoからの最初のフェーズの後にどのような応答が得られるかを変数にハードコーディングしたことです。また、2番目のフェーズの後に出力を確認するためにハードコーディングされた変数inputもあります。expected_output

しかし、テスト環境でtropoライブラリ全体をモックできるテストフレームワークを適切に設計したいと思います。すべてのリクエストは、実際のtropoではなくこの偽のライブラリに送信されます。ただし、コードは変更しません。

任意のアイデアや提案。私は開発者なので、私をむき出しにしてください。これは私がテストのためにやろうとしていることです。

私は何の応答も得られないので、私は正確に私が立ち往生しているものの詳細を提供しようとしています:

1つの関数に私のコードのこのスニペットがあるとしましょう...

この特定の接続要求をモックするにはどうすればよいですか?

0 投票する
1 に答える
178 参照

twilio - Tropo に似た Twilio のスクリプト エンジン

Tropo にはスクリプト エンジンがあり、これを使用して、音声および SMS アプリケーション用のスクリプト言語でコードを記述できます。たとえば、電話に応答するための Python コードは次のようになります。

Twilio で利用できる同様のものはありますか。SDKにPythonラッパーがあり、これを使用して同様のことができることがわかりました。しかし、Twilio に似た機能があるかどうかを調べる必要があります。

ありがとう、gg

0 投票する
1 に答える
175 参照

node.js - node.js-socketstream フレームワークで tropo を使用するには?

私のアプリケーションでは、socketstream フレームワークで node.js を使用しています。今度は tropo モジュールを使用して、SMS を送信し、SMS を受信し、電話をかけ、着信に応答する必要があります。npm を使用して tropo-webapi をインストールしました。このノード コードを追加しました。サーバー側で.以下のコードを実行している間、出力が得られませんでした.tropo Webサイトでこのファイルをリンクする方法と、SMSと電話を受信する方法がわかりません.

0 投票する
2 に答える
88 参照

node.js - tropoでは、「どのURLがアプリを強化しますか?」に対してどのリンクを指定する必要がありますか?Tropo WebAPIを使用して新しいアプリケーションを作成する際のオプションは?

私のアプリケーションでは、node.jsでtropoを使用する必要があります.npmを使用してtropo webapiをインストールし、SMSを送信して電話をかけるためのコードを追加しましたが、着信テキストを受信して​​電話をかける方法がわかりません。 「どのURLがあなたのアプリを動かすのか」で私のURLに言及する方法 オプション。URLがないため、ローカルで実行しています。

0 投票する
1 に答える
66 参照

php - Tropo コールの最大時間を設定する方法はありますか?

オンライン ドキュメントによると、Tropo の通話は 2 時間に制限されています。その値を変更する方法はありますか?つまり、Tropo 呼び出しの最大時間を設定する方法はありますか?

0 投票する
1 に答える
83 参照

php - Tropo でメッセージを一覧表示する方法

Web アプリケーションでメッセージの送受信に Tropo を使用しています。Tropo のすべてのメッセージを一覧表示する方法はありますか。これについて私を助けてください。

ありがとう